Salatiga eyes 6 gold medals at SEA Games
The Central Java town of Salatiga is aiming for six gold medals from five local athletes
participating in the upcoming 26th SEA Games in Palembang and Jakarta.
The five athletes will compete in athletics, karate and sepaktakraw.
The secretary of the Salatiga of the Indonesian National Sports Committee, Dance Palit, said
three Salatiga athletes would compete in athletic competitions, including runner Trianingsih
competing in two athletic fields, a karateka and a sepak takraw athlete.
“We are optimistic about getting at least a gold medal in each sport,” Dance said Tuesday as
quoted by kompas.com.
Representatives from the Salatiga administration will be in Palembang and Jakarta to lend
support to their athletes.
